Overview and Features

The Silverline Torque Wrench is designed for those who require precision in their fastening tasks. With a torque range of 28-210 Nm, it caters well to general mechanics and tyre changing applications. The wrench is constructed from chrome vanadium steel, ensuring durability and strength for frequent use. Its reversible ratchet head allows for both tightening and loosening of fasteners with ease. The knurled adjustment handle and locking ring facilitate accurate torque settings, which is essential for achieving the correct tension without over-tightening. Additionally, this tool complies with EN ISO 6789 and DIN 3121 standards, boasting an accuracy rating of +/- 4%. The inclusion of a 125 mm extension bar and a 1/2" to 3/8" adaptor adds significant value, enabling greater versatility in various mechanical applications. The compact storage case ensures that the wrench is kept safe and easily accessible for all your automotive needs.

Key Features and Benefits

Designed for professionals, the Proxxon 23350 Torque Wrench combines precision with user-friendly features. With a torque range of 12-60 Nm, it caters to applications that require lower torque settings, making it suitable for delicate tasks such as assembling parts or working on smaller engines. The wrench's square drive allows for easy socket changes, while the reversible ratchet feature enhances versatility. The high-quality construction ensures longevity, and the stable steel shaft provides excellent rust protection. An additional micro scale allows users to make fine adjustments, ensuring they achieve the exact torque setting needed for each application. The audible release signal upon reaching the preset torque adds a layer of convenience that many users find invaluable during their work.

Performance Insights

In terms of performance, the Proxxon Torque Wrench is highly regarded for its accuracy, boasting a tolerance of +/- 3% in compliance with ISO 6789 standards. This level of precision is essential for automotive applications where improper torque can lead to component failure. Product Overview

The Sealey STW901 Torque Wrench is specifically designed for applications requiring low torque settings, making it a great choice for bicycle maintenance, small engine repairs, and delicate automotive tasks. Its torque range of 5-25 Nm is ideal for these situations, allowing users to apply the precise amount of torque needed without over-tightening. The micrometer style design enables easy adjustments, ensuring that users can achieve the desired torque settings accurately. Furthermore, the tool is calibrated to an accuracy of ± 4%, which is essential for maintaining the integrity of fastened components during repairs and maintenance.
